Journey into the heart of the Kyzylkum Desert on an unforgettable day trip from Khiva, where you’ll discover three remarkable Silk Road fortresses—Ayaz-Kala, Toprak-Kala, and Kyzyl-Kala. These ancient ruins, once thriving under the Khorezmian civilization, now stand as silent witnesses to history amid vast, windswept landscapes.
1. Ayaz-Kala (4th Century BCE – 8th Century CE)
A massive defensive fortress with panoramic desert views.
Three distinct sections (Ayaz-Kala I, II, III) showcasing Kushan and Khorezmian architecture.
Climb to the top for sweeping vistas of the Kyzylkum Desert and Sultan Uvays Mountains.
2. Toprak-Kala (1st–6th Centuries CE)
Royal palace-fortress of the Khorezmian kings.
Ancient Zoroastrian influences—look for fire altars and inscriptions.
3. Kyzyl-Kala (1st–4th Centuries CE)
A compact "Red Fortress" with striking reddish-brown mud-brick walls.
Military outpost guarding Silk Road caravans.
